Author: William Hammond Appears in 810 hymnals Lyrics: 1 Lord, we come before Thee now,
At Thy feet we humbly bow;
O do not our suit disdain,
Shall we seek Thee, Lord, in vain?
2 Lord, on Thee our souls depend;
In compassion, now descend,
Fill our hearts with Thy rich grace,
Tune our lips to sing Thy praise.
3 In Thine own appointed way,
Now we seek Thee, here we stay;
Lord, we know not how to go,
Till a blessing Thou bestow.
4 Send some message from Thy Word,
That may joy and peace afford;
Let Thy Spirit now impart
Full salvation to each heart.
5 Comfort those who weep and mourn,
Let the time of joy return:
Those that are cast down lift up,
Strong in faith, in love, and hope.
6 Grant that those who seek may find
Thee a God sincere and kind:
Heal the sick, the captive free,
Let us all rejoice in Thee. Topics: Opening Hymns Used With Tune: LAST HOPE
